Memory care in Empire off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Empire is about $4,489 per month. Cost of memory care in Empire, MN

The average cost of senior living in Empire is $4,489 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Lakeville, MN with an average of $4,199 per month.

Senior living costs in Empire v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Empire, MN
Column state: Minnesota
Column national: U.S.
Community typeEmpire, MNMinnesotaU.S.
Memory Care$4,489/mo$4,074/mo$5,004/mo
Assisted Living$4,871/mo$4,282/mo$4,740/mo
Independent Living$3,425/mo$3,146/mo$4,203/mo

State regulations for memory care in Empire

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for memory care.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care.
